闪动的变色圆盘

汉子姐92

汉子姐92

2016-01-29 12:52

闪动的变色圆盘,闪动的变色圆盘

1、新建一个flash文档,具体的自己设置

2、点击新建元件,建立一个影片剪辑。下面我们来做一个圆弧状的有一定角度的小mc,具体形状看图片。

3、制作过程:先绘制一个带边线的圆,颜色自定,在对齐面板中调整,使这个圆位于场景的中央如图:

按此在新窗口浏览图片

按此在新窗口浏览图片

然后绘制两条其他颜色的直线,一条水平,一条竖直,调整这两条线,也让他们都位于场景的中央。如图
按此在新窗口浏览图片

(本文来源于图老师网站,更多请访问http://m.tulaoshi.com/fjc/)

选中竖直的这条线,如图
按此在新窗口浏览图片

点菜单中的修改--变形--缩放和旋转--如图,设置旋转60度,如图
按此在新窗口浏览图片

结果如图:
按此在新窗口浏览图片

选择其他部分,都删除掉,只留下如图的这一部分。
按此在新窗口浏览图片

再把上图中的边线也删除掉,最终的效果如图
按此在新窗口浏览图片
4、好了,mc做好了,回到主场景,下面我们就要添加脚本了。

首先,把我们刚才做好的影片剪辑拖入主场景,把它的实例名修改为“mc”

选中第一帧,在第一帧加上下面一段代码:

degree=0//初始化,角度为0
for (i=1; i<=12; i++) {//因为我们在坐mc的时候,mc的角度是30度,所以我们要复制12个
degree += 30;//角度每次增加30度
duplicateMovieClip ("mc", "mc_"+i, i);//复制
temp=eval("mc_"+i)//解析一下,方便
temp._rotation = degree;//对象旋转,正好转成一个圆
}
mc._visible=false;//设置原来的对象隐藏

(本文来源于图老师网站,更多请访问http://m.tulaoshi.com/fjc/)

然后再选中我们拖出来的mc,在mc上加上如下代码:

onClipEvent (enterFrame) {//mc进入帧时
color = new Color(this);//定义一个新对象color,指向当前的mc
color.setRGB(random(16777215))//设置当前的mc的颜色为随机颜色
this._rotation += 3;//mc旋转,角度递增
}

展开更多 50%)
分享

猜你喜欢

闪动的变色圆盘

flash教程
闪动的变色圆盘

闪动标题栏

Delphi
闪动标题栏

s8lol主宰符文怎么配

英雄联盟 网络游戏
s8lol主宰符文怎么配

变色龙为什么会变色? 变色龙是怎么变色的?

变色龙 动物 生活小知识
变色龙为什么会变色? 变色龙是怎么变色的?

漂亮闪动水晶字教程

PS PS基础 ps平面设计教程 ps去水印教程
漂亮闪动水晶字教程

lol偷钱流符文搭配推荐

英雄联盟 网络游戏
lol偷钱流符文搭配推荐

Maya 设计闪动的霓虹灯

设计软件 平面设计软件 广告设计软件
Maya 设计闪动的霓虹灯

PS制作闪动可爱的文字

电脑网络
PS制作闪动可爱的文字

lolAD刺客新符文搭配推荐

英雄联盟
lolAD刺客新符文搭配推荐

《海贼王 无尽世界 红》斗技场心得

《海贼王 无尽世界 红》斗技场心得

p3p header在单点登录的cookie跨域中的应用

p3p header在单点登录的cookie跨域中的应用
下拉加载更多内容 ↓